Berg is a municipality ( Swedish kommun ) in the Swedish province of Jämtlands län and the historic provinces of Härjedalen and Jämtland . The main town of the municipality is Svenstavik .
The European route 45 and the domestic railway run through the municipality .
geography
The municipality of Berg is one of Sweden's larger municipalities in terms of area and extends from the southern foothills of Lake Storsjön 135 kilometers west to the Norwegian border. The community is mostly in the Scandinavian Mountains . The highest point is the summit Helagsfjället with a height of 1,796 meters.
economy
With an employment rate of 7% (Reichs average 2%), agriculture and forestry are of above-average importance. The municipality is weakly industrialized, mainly small businesses, while tourism plays an important role.
